Position Summary

The Case Manager is responsible for supporting residents through comprehensive case management services, helping them navigate legal, personal, educational, employment, and community resource-related needs. This role serves as a key advocate for residents by coordinating care, maintaining compliance requirements, connecting residents to appropriate resources, and developing individualized plans that support long-term success and recovery.

The ideal candidate is highly organized, resourceful, and compassionate, with strong critical thinking skills and a desire to help individuals overcome barriers and achieve sustainable life change.

Key Responsibilities

Case Management & Resident Support

  • Schedule and conduct meetings with residents to assess needs and track progress.

  • Develop individualized treatment plans designed to support residents' personal, legal, educational, and employment goals.

  • Work collaboratively with care teams to ensure residents receive appropriate support and services.

  • Maintain accurate and timely case notes, documentation, and resident records.

  • Monitor resident progress and identify barriers to success.

  • Assist residents in accessing community resources, benefits, and support services.

  • Provide guidance and accountability to residents throughout their recovery journey.

Legal Case Management

  • Serve as a liaison between residents and external agencies, including probation officers, courts, attorneys, and other legal entities.

  • Monitor and support resident compliance with legal requirements.

  • Prepare and submit monthly program update letters and other required documentation.

  • Represent No Longer Bound in court proceedings when necessary.

  • Maintain detailed records regarding resident legal matters and case status updates.

Resource Navigation & Community Partnerships

  • Connect residents with community resources, educational opportunities, healthcare services, housing resources, and employment support.

  • Maintain current knowledge of local community resources, benefits, eligibility requirements, and referral processes.

  • Build and maintain relationships with community partners and service providers.

  • Advocate for residents while helping them develop independence and self-sufficiency.
